What Is Online Slot?

Online slot are casino games that use a computer algorithm to determine the result of a spin. They can be played on desktop computers and mobile devices, with the same gameplay and core mechanics. Most slots offer a variety of themes and bonus features to enhance the experience. These include special symbols, different win screens, and payouts in the form of coins or experiences. These features are designed to attract a wide range of players and engage them with the game. They also promote the instant gratification that triggers the brain’s reward system and keeps people playing for more.

Despite the variety of themes and styles, most online slots work the same way. Players place a bet, then the reels spin and award payouts depending on the symbols that appear. Different slots have different payout percentages, but the difference is due to how the machines are programmed rather than the theme. In addition, many of the same mechanisms are used for land-based slot machines and online ones.

While the results of mechanical slots are determined by moving pieces inside the machine, online slots rely on a Random Number Generator (RNG) to produce random results with each spin. This complex piece of software ensures that no one knows whether a particular spin will be a winner or not, even for the casino itself. It is this RNG that gives online slots the reputation of being so unpredictable and addictive.

In order to keep players engaged, online slots often offer a variety of special symbols and bonuses. These can be anything from Wilds to Scatters, and they add an extra dimension to the game. These additional features can also increase the potential for winning large sums of money and boost the overall jackpot size.

Another way to add a new dimension to online slots is by introducing skill-based elements. These can be mini-games or bonus rounds that require the player to make a decision or perform an action in order to increase their chance of winning. This feature is especially appealing to players who want to exert some control over their outcomes and create a more immersive gaming experience.

As the landscape of online gambling continues to evolve, developers are experimenting with a variety of ways to improve the user experience and attract new audiences. Some of these experiments are leveraging the social element of gaming to allow users to donate in-game rewards to charity. This feature is proving to be a powerful engagement tool, and it will likely continue to grow in popularity among slot players.

Players should always consider the total payout percentage of an online slot before making a bet. This information is usually available on the rules page of a slot game, or as a list on the casino’s website. If it is not available, a quick Google search using the game name and “payout percentage” can help locate the information. Alternatively, the game developer’s website may also have this information.